Which of the following is NOT an adjuster's duty in the claim process?

A. Filing a claim
B. Investigating a claim
C. Evaluating a claim
D. Determining coverage on a claim


Sagot :

Final answer:

In the claim process, the adjuster's duty of filing a claim is not required; instead, they investigate, evaluate, and determine coverage on claims.


Explanation:

The adjuster's duty that is NOT part of the claim process is Filing a claim. Adjusters do not file claims; their main responsibilities include Investigating a claim to determine its validity, Evaluating a claim to assess the extent of damage or loss, and Determining coverage on a claim based on the policy terms and conditions.
